The retreating glaciers have remaining the land with morainic deposits in formations of eskers. These are definitely ridges of stratified gravel and sand, functioning northwest to southeast, the place the ancient fringe of the glacier at the time lay. Between the largest of these are generally the 3 Salpausselkä ridges that operate across southern Finland.

The part of Finland north of your Arctic Circle suffers exceptionally severe and prolonged winters. Temperatures can fall as little as −22 °F (−thirty °C). In these latitudes the snow never ever melts from your north-facing mountain slopes, but inside the limited summertime (Lapland has about two months from the midnight Sunshine), from May to July, temperatures can get to as large as eighty he has a good point °F (27 °C). Farther south the temperature extremes are a bit much less marked, since the Baltic Sea- and Gulf Stream-warmed airflow from the Atlantic keeps temperatures approximately 10 levels bigger than at equivalent latitudes in Siberia and Greenland.
